Sometimes setting passwords and remember them is one of the harder things we do, but it is one of the most important thing we do. Protecting our personal information from cyber predators is critical in keeping our identity secure. I suggest using strong passwords. You don’t need 500 individual passwords, you just need a few that are good. Here are a few rules to follow:
Use letters and numbers from a phrase that is meaningful to you.
Add special characters.
Mix upper case characters with lower case characters.
If you don’t us the first or last characters of the phase it is harder to break. Develop your own formula. Remember the formula and the phase.
It should always be at least 7 characters, but longer is better.
Here is an example (for your safety be original. Don’t use this example)
Phase: “I always forget my stinking password”
Formula is:
exchange the character I for !,
Use 2nd letter of words in phase.
Capitalize odd letters (1st, 3rd, 5th…).
There are 22 characters in the phase. I’m using the numbers of the total after every 2nd word.
Password: !Lo2Yt2A – (Use any formula you like, just remember your formula).
This may seem complicated, but if you become consistent you will remember it very easily. Just be careful to not make it so complicated that you spend most of your waking hours resetting your passwords, because you will start to get lazy and make your passwords to easy for you to remember (i.e. password1) and it will be easy for someone to hack.

Being raw doesn’t mean giving up some of your favorite foods. I used to love to order sweet potato fries with chipolte mayo. But my body did not love eating them! I felt heavy, bloated and like I had been sedated! The deep frying plus all the saturated fat in the mayo completely obliterated any healthy benefits that the sweet potatoes were offering. The potatoes offered in this recipe are a little more chewy than crispy but great! And the “mayo” is even better than the original unhealthy version!
Sweet Potatoes are a nutritional power house. High in vitamin A and vitamin c, they are also loaded with fiber. They are excellent immunity builders and also help balance blood sugars. Adding these wonderful tubers to your diet provide a great healthy way to snack.
Slice sweet potatoes into fry shapes. These will dehydrate down quite a bit so I usually start with about 1/3 x 1/3. Mix together Nami Shoyu and olive oil. Pour into a large zip lock bag and add sweet potatoes. (you can also use any type container, just make sure that the potato slices are covered). Marinate over night. Drain, place on dehydrator screens, sprinkle with sea salt and dehydrate at 145 for 1/2 hour. Reduce temp to 115 and dehydrate until desired dryness is achieved. You will want to check them after about 4 hours. Some people like them very dry, I tend to like them less dehydrated.
Chipotle “Mayo”
1 C Pine nuts
2 T Olive Oil
Juice from 1 Lemon
1/2 to 1 clove garlic
1/4 C Filtered Water
1/2 C young coconut flesh
3 t. Chipotle Seasoning
Place all ingredients in vitamix and blend until very smooth.
